FACTORS THAT AFFECT THE QUALITIES OF ENVIRONMENTAL JOURNALISTS
Primary agenda of developing countries has become an economic development.Environmental issues in these countries usually are approached in an economical framing andnews about environment is relating an environmental investment of corporations.
